          “According to the weather forecast, there is no typhoon. However, your locality is experiencing heavy rainfall, while some parts in your province /region are already flooded. There are reported incidents of landslide, evacuation, stranded vehicles and drowning. As a student, what are you going to do?”


STAGES/ELEMENTS
ANSWER
Information Needs
(What information do you need?)
The information I need are:
·         The possibility of having a typhoon hit our area,
·         Suspension of classes despite the heavy rainfall since I am still a student,
·         The accuracy and correctness of the initial report that there is no typhoon even though there is already a lot of damage in some areas.
Sources of Information
(Where will you get them?)
According to the given situation, there is a weather forecast. I can get information from the television, radio, or even the Internet. I will use the information I get from observing what is happening in our locality to compare with what the forecast is saying.
Access to the Information
 (How will you access them?)
With the use of phones and the Internet, I will be able to access updates about the situation in our area. I can also use these to take my own information about the rain and the flood.
Evaluate Information
 (How will you check the quality of information?)
The information that there is no typhoon should come from a reliable source. If it does not, then it clearly is questionable compared to what I have observed in our locality.
Organize Information
(How will you organize and store them?)
To organize and store information, I can  write the important details about what I observed is happening aleady in our locality. I can also take a photo or record a video showing what is happening. And then I can store them in memory cards on phones or computers.
Communicate Information
(How will you communicate information?)
I can send them text messages beforehand to check their social media accounts, wherein I will post. I can also chat my friends and other people and send it to them. I may even answer inquiries regarding our current situation. And then, I can also bring it up to officials in the community.
